What are the latest corruption cases in Ukraine highlighted by NABU and SAPO?
The National Anti-Corruption Bureau (NABU) and the Specialized Anti-Corruption Prosecutor’s Office (SAPO) have exposed a criminal scheme involving the embezzlement of millions in state-owned enterprises, particularly within the Ukroboronprom concern. Additionally, several senior officials have been notified of suspicions related to bribery and misappropriation of funds.
Who are the key figures involved in the Ukroboronprom embezzlement scandal?
The scandal involves detectives from NABU and prosecutors from SAPO, who have accused members of a group of embezzling UAH 32 million through fictitious services by foreign companies, attempting to misappropriate additional funds worth over UAH 19 million. These actions are part of ongoing anti-corruption efforts targeting high-level economic crimes.
What charges are faced by Iranian General Mehrabi in the Russia-Ukraine conflict context?
Brigadier General Abdolli Mehrabi of Iran has been charged for his role in facilitating technology transfer for "shahed" drone production to Russia. What is the case against the Ukrainian prosecutor involved in a fatal crash?
The prosecutor from the Sheptytskyi District Prosecutor's Office caused a fatal accident in the Lviv region, leading to the tragic death of a 14-year-old girl and injuries to her younger brother. This has resulted in the prosecutor being served a notice of suspicion, illustrating rigorous legal accountability mechanisms.
Why were two Russian judges charged by Ukrainian authorities?
The Security Service of Ukraine has charged two Russian judges for unjust sentencing of Ukrainian prisoners, revealing ongoing tensions between Ukraine and Russia. This action is part of broader international legal challenges concerning jurisdiction and accountability in conflict zones.
